本文介绍了PeerDAS Metrics Specifications项目,旨在通过统一的指标和集成的仪表板来提高PeerDAS的测试效率和研究能力。该项目专注于识别关键的PeerDAS指标,在共识客户端中标准化这些指标,并开发统一的Grafana仪表板以可视化这些指标,为开发人员、DevOps和研究团队提供实时洞察,从而快速识别问题并优化客户端性能。
本文主要介绍了 LambdaClass 团队正在使用 Elixir 语言构建一个全新的以太坊共识客户端。该项目旨在通过技术和地域多样性来增强以太坊生态系统的健壮性,并创建一个高质量、易于理解的代码库作为学习和贡献以太坊协议的教育工具。文章详细阐述了项目目标、架构设计、技术细节、开发路线图以及面临的挑战。
Holešky 测试网在 Pectra 升级后由于执行层客户端配置错误的存款合约地址导致网络分裂,Erigon 和 Reth 正确拒绝了无效区块,而 Geth、Nethermind 和 Besu 接受了,大多数节点跟随了无效链,共识客户端难以同步到正确的链,通过协调运营商遵循正确的链,最终使网络恢复。但这也导致了测试窗口缩短,网络被 Hoodi 替代。
本文介绍了对Nimbus Consensus Client的增强计划,重点在于为Nimbus信标节点实现一种新的仅追加数据库。该数据库将利用类似预写日志的基于日志的存储,通过维护数据位置的内存索引来实现高效的读写操作,并通过基于epoch组织数据文件来实现数据修剪。目标是提高数据库性能,减少延迟,并简化代码库,从而确保以太坊网络更加健壮和高效。
Grandine Ethereum共识客户端现已开源,旨在为以太坊社区提供一个快速、轻量级的客户端,支持从个人到大型机构的各种验证者。客户端采用了独特的核心设计,如并行化和低内存占用,并与现有其他客户端有所区别。未来计划包括接收用户反馈、参与早期测试网活动以及实现更长期的结构性改进。
该项目旨在为 Prysm 共识客户端添加轻客户端服务器支持。通过实现轻客户端协议所需的 API 和 p2p 订阅,使轻客户端能够连接到 Prysm 节点并获取轻客户端更新,从而增强以太坊网络的健壮性和多样性,实现负载均衡。